研究目的
To study the different forms of calcium contents in mature fruits as well as the calcium contents variation after postharvest storage, to provide a scientific basis for their further development and utilization.
研究成果
Chinese wild dwarf cherry (Prunus humilis) fruits in mature stage were rich in calcium nutrition element and mainly composed by water soluble calcium and calcium phosphate. The calcium content especial the absorbable calcium content in small-fruit-type was significantly higher than that of big-fruit-type. After storage, the absorbable water soluble calcium content was increased while the calcium pectate and calcium oxalate contents dropped. Therefore, after storage, Chinese dwarf cherry (Prunus humilis) fruits are appropriate for children and elder people to supplement calcium.
研究不足
The study focused on two genotypes of Chinese dwarf cherry (Prunus humilis) fruits from a specific region, which may not represent all variations of the species. The storage conditions were limited to room temperature about 25°C.
